Understanding the Role of Nutrition in Detoxification

Nutrition plays a pivotal role in the detoxification process, as certain foods possess properties that actively assist the liver and kidneys in eliminating toxins. Consuming a di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ains is essential in supporting the body’s detoxification pathways. Foods high in antioxidants, such as berries, leafy greens, and cruciferous vegetables, encourage cellular repair and reduce oxidative stress. Incorporating fiber-rich foods, including beans, nuts, and seeds, can enhance regular bowel movements, aiding in the elimination of waste and toxins from the body. Hydration cannot be overlooked, as drinking sufficient water is crucial in promoting kidney function and flushing out unwanted substances. Herbal teas, especially those featuring detox-friendly ingredients like mint or ginger, can further support digestion and overall detox performance. Moreover, it is wise to reduce the consumption of processed foods and sugar-laden beverages that can burden the liver and hinder detoxification efforts. Ultimately, focusing on nutrient-dense foods fosters a healthier body and enhances its ability to detox effectively, proving that what we eat can significantly impact our overall wellness.

In detoxification, balancing beneficial bacteria in the gut is vital. The gut microbiome plays a significant role in how efficiently toxins are removed from the body. Probiotics, which are beneficial bacteria, support digestion and help decipher food compounds during the detox process. Including fermented foods like yogurt, kimchi, and sauerkraut in one’s diet can enhance the presence of probiotic species. Moreover, prebiotics, present in foods such as garlic and onions, nourish these healthy bacteria, promoting balanced gut health. When gut health is aligned, the body is better equipped to handle detoxification challenges smoothly. Dysbiosis, or an imbalance of gut bacteria, can lead to constipation and inefficient waste elimination, employing a toxic burden on health. To ensure a successful detox, fostering a healthy gut environment should be prioritized. This involves maintaining a plant-based diet rich in nutrients, cultivating hydration, and incorporating both probiotics and prebiotics. By nurturing gut health, individuals can maximize their detoxification experiences, leading to holistic well-being and a strong foundation for sustained health.

Potential Risks and Considerations

While detoxification has undeniable benefits, it is essential to recognize potential risks that may arise. Not all detox methods are suitable for everyone, and some can result in deficiencies or adverse effects if conducted without proper guidance. Extreme fasting or solely relying on juices for extended periods can lead to inadequate nutrient intake, potentially compromising health. Additionally, certain detox supplements may interact with medications or present adverse reactions in sensitive individuals. Therefore, it is critical for anyone interested in detoxification to consult with a healthcare professional. Emphasis should be placed on creating a personalized plan that suits one’s unique physiology.
